AIR INUIT CORPORATE PROFILE


Air Inuit has been providing essential scheduled, charter, cargo and emergency air transportation services to Nunavik and beyond, 24 hours a day, 365 days a year, for 45 years.

Owned collectively by the Inuit of Nunavik through the Makivik Corporation, the airline operates a fleet of 30 aircraft and employs over 1,000 people in one of the world's most demanding flying environments.


Air Inuit's management and team of dedicated employees are committed to pursuing the company's mission of providing safe, punctual and courteous air service to the people living and doing business in the beautiful Nunavik region of northern Quebec.
